Ticket: Formula sandbox vault locked

Sandbox runtime for user-supplied formulas (Calcwren) can't fetch its policy bundle — the config vault sealed after last night's host reboot. All formula evaluation is falling back to deny-all, so customer sheets error out. Future maintainers: this recurs whenever the host reboots without the unseal hook. Unseal manually with the recovery passphrase below.

strongbox words: oliael-gilax-lamael

## Further reading

If you're poking at the session-token refresh bug in Quillport, start with the postmortem from the Lanthorn release — it explains why refresh calls were racing on tab focus. Short version: two timers, one token, bad times. We patched the scheduler but the root cause lingers in older clients. The full writeup and open follow-ups live on the internal page below.

dashboard of taduf-yagap = https://confluence.tolvaqsys.internal/display/display/projects/display

## Approvals — Hargbine Telemetry Gateway

Plugin submissions for the Hargbine gateway require two approvals: one protocol review, one safety review. CAN-bus adapters need an extra field-test sign-off. No self-approvals. Turnaround is five business days. Emergency firmware-side exceptions are granted only by the approvals lead, whose name appears below.

signatory, yajeg-baguf: Oliwyn Drudor Wenius

Night-shift staff: Floor 4 of the Tellhaven Building opens this week. After 21:00, access is via the rear stairwell only; the lifts are locked out overnight during the settling period. Complete a walk-through of the new floor once per shift and log it. The stairwell keypad accepts the code below.

badge for yahop-fawep: bdg-XBKXI-68071